Urinary tract infections (UTIs) are a common ailment that affects millions of people worldwide. They occur when bacteria enter the urethra and travel up to the bladder.
While UTIs can be extremely uncomfortable and inconvenient, there are several effective methods to help relieve the discomfort associated with this condition. In this article, we will discuss ten ways to find relief from the symptoms of urinary tract infections.
1. Drink Plenty of Water
Staying hydrated is crucial when dealing with a urinary tract infection. Drinking plenty of water can help flush out the bacteria from your urinary system and dilute your urine, which may help alleviate the burning sensation during urination.
2. Take Over-the-Counter Pain Medication
Over-the-counter pain medications, such as ibuprofen or acetaminophen, can provide temporary relief from the pain and discomfort associated with UTIs.
However, it is important to consult your healthcare provider before taking medication, especially if you have any pre-existing conditions or are taking other medications.
3. Use a Heating Pad
Applying a heating pad to your lower abdomen can help soothe the pain caused by a UTI. The warmth from the heating pad can reduce muscle spasms and increase blood flow to the affected area, providing temporary relief.
4. Practice Good Personal Hygiene
Proper personal hygiene is crucial when dealing with a UTI. Be sure to wipe from front to back after using the toilet to prevent bacteria from spreading.
Additionally, avoid using scented soaps or sprays in the genital area, as they can further irritate the urethra.
5. Try a UTI Pain Relief Gel
There are several over-the-counter UTI pain relief gels available that can provide targeted relief to the affected area.
These gels typically contain ingredients like phenazopyridine, which can help numb the urinary tract and alleviate pain and discomfort.
6. Increase Vitamin C Intake
Vitamin C is known for its immune-boosting properties and its ability to acidify urine, making it difficult for bacteria to thrive.
Increasing your intake of vitamin C-rich foods, such as citrus fruits, strawberries, and bell peppers, may help prevent and relieve UTI symptoms.
7. Take a Probiotic Supplement
Probiotics are beneficial bacteria that can help restore the natural balance of the urinary tract.
Taking a probiotic supplement or consuming foods rich in probiotics, such as yogurt, can help promote a healthy urinary system and alleviate the discomfort caused by UTIs.
8. Avoid Irritating Foods and Drinks
Some foods and drinks can irritate the urinary tract and exacerbate UTI symptoms. It is best to avoid consuming spicy foods, caffeine, alcohol, and carbonated drinks until your infection clears up.
Opt for soothing herbal teas or water to help flush out the bacteria.
9. Use a Natural Remedy
Several natural remedies have been found to be effective in relieving UTI symptoms. Cranberry juice or supplements, for example, contain antioxidants that can prevent bacteria from adhering to the urinary tract walls.
D-mannose, a type of sugar, can also help flush out bacteria from the urinary system.
10. Seek Medical Treatment
If your symptoms persist or worsen, it is important to seek medical treatment. Your healthcare provider may prescribe antibiotics to clear the infection, as UTIs can sometimes progress to more serious complications if left untreated.
